Informationsveranstaltung DBIS-Anwendungsfächer der Medieninformatik

Ulm University

Ort: O27/545, Datum: 15.10.2014, Zeit: 15:00 Uhr

Vorstellung der Anwendungsfächer "Mobile Application Lab", "Mobile Application Project" und "Mobile Business Application Engineering" für Studenten der Medieninformatik.

Im Anwendungsfach "Mobile Business Applications" wird zunächst im Labor der Umgang mit Technologien, Methoden und Konzepten für die Entwicklung mobiler Anwendungen für Smart Devices in Theorie und Praxis vermittelt. Dazu wird unter Anleitung eine mobile, mediale Anwendung (z.B. ein Spiel) schrittweise entwickelt. Um dabei ein breites Spektrum an Technologien kennenzulernen, werden Teams gebildet, die jeweils mit verschiedenen Plattformen (z. B. Android, iOS, Windows Phone) und Werkzeugen (z. B. verschiedenen Mockup-Tools) arbeiten. Die Teams berichten wechselseitig in den Laborveranstaltungen über ihre Ergebnisse. Die Studierenden vertiefen dann im 2. Semester im Rahmen eines Projektmoduls ihre erworbenen Kenntnisse und Kompetenzen. Dafür werden zu Beginn Teams gebildet, die jeweils eine bestimmte mobile Anwendung eigenständig entwerfen und entwickeln sollen. Die Teams setzen dazu für eine bestimmte Plattform (z. B. iOS, Android) ausgewählte Technologien und Werkzeuge ein, die je nach Aufgabenstellung variieren. Besonderes Augenmerk gilt der Entwicklung einer logischen und nachvollziehbaren Informationsarchitektur, einer konsistenten Visualisierung sowie einer ergonomischen Benutzerschnittstelle, unter Beachtung der speziellen Anforderungen mobiler Anwendungen (z. B. kleiner Bildschirm, gestenbasierte Interaktion).

Das Projekt "Advanced Mobile Application Engineering" erstreckt sich über zwei Semester. Es ist problem- und anwendungsorientiert konzipiert. Seine Durchführung erfolgt in Teams, die jeweils eine besonders anspruchsvolle Aufgabenstellung im Bereich mobiler Software-Anwendungen eigenständig bearbeiten sollen. Jedes Team bleibt über die gesamte Projektlaufzeit zusammen und arbeitet gemeinsam an der Konzeption, Entwicklung und Evaluation der zu erstellenden mobilen Software-Anwendung. Dazu setzt es für die jeweils gewählte Plattform (z.B. iOS, Android) geeignete Technologien, Methoden und Entwicklungswerkzeuge ein. Beispielhafte Aufgabenbereiche sind die Entwicklung von Augmented Reality Anwendungen für mobile Geräte, die intelligente Nutzung der Sensorik von SmartPhones und die Realisierung kollaborativer Anwendungen für mobile Geräte (z.B. netzwerkfähige Spiele). Des Weiteren ist die Entwicklung anspruchsvoller mobiler Software-Anwendungen in Bereiche wie Medizin, Psychologie, Lehre,  Automobil und E-Government vorgesehen. Falls möglich, werden die Aufgabenstellungen mit aktuellen Forschungs- und Entwicklungsprojekten verknüpft.